On 25 May 1974, the 119 illegal emigrants were at Longhai. In the ngiht of 28th May 1974, they were ferried, by fishing junks to a freighter, the "Grand No. 1", a Panamian ship, mooring at 75 miles outside the territorial waters of Vietnam, to go to Hong Kong. The ship was hired by Phu Nam in Bangkok at the cost of 610 HK dollars per person.

On 2 June 1974, the "GRAND NO. 1" reached Hong Kong, moored at a point 40 miles from Hong Kong. The illegal emigrants were then: transferred to a fishing junk, hired by Phu-Nam, to reach Hong Kong. The fishing junk was interaepted by the Hong Kong Police. The illegal emigrants were arrested and

sent back to Vietnam.

4) Concerning the results of the investigations, besides 119 persons who are illegal emigrants the majority of them are deserters, draft dodgers, insoumis there are 69 other persons arrested for having connection with the smuggling ring, and 12 other who are still at large,

among whom are Phu-Nam and Kwok Wah Leung.

During the questions and answers period the General, Commander of

the National Police Forces made the following statements:

- I have not heard of commitment by the Government of the RVN to anything special with any Government. The Government of the RVN only assures that the said 118 persons will get a fair trial according to the laws of

the Nation.

- The removal of the said 118 persons to Con Son aims only at avoiding interferences by their relatives, and facilitating the investigations to discover the sources of the smuggling racket which organizes the smuggling out of those persons to Hong Kong. Also, Con Son is under the administration of the Civilian Court of Saigon. So there is nothing irregular.
